Output 0708564804792925dd2ee2b376d2dc54fd30c77eb411f6abab4e6d577c37b5fe:1

value
9054645
script pubkey
OP_0 OP_PUSHBYTES_32 6c24b89718fac322443b9ce57a14b1450c870b4d253bfcb4e91c5ae78ff5e30b
address
bc1qdsjt39ccltpjy3pmnnjh5993g5xgwz6dy5aled8fr3dw0rl4uv9smweuk8
transaction
0708564804792925dd2ee2b376d2dc54fd30c77eb411f6abab4e6d577c37b5fe
confirmations
64965
spent
true